SPDT vs. DPDT-Zeitrelais

The main difference between SPDT and DPDT time relays is their switching capacity: SPDT (Single Pole Double Throw) controls one circuit with two possible positions, while DPDT (Double Pole Double Throw) controls two separate circuits simultaneously with four possible switching combinations. Difference Between a Combiner Box and a Junction Box

Unterschied zwischen einer Combiner Box und einer Junction Box

The primary difference between a combiner box and a junction box is their function: a combiner box combines multiple electrical inputs from sources like solar panels into a single output with built-in safety protection, while a junction box simply protects wire connections and splices without combining power sources. Auslösekurven verstehen

Key Takeaways Trip curves are time-current graphs that define how quickly circuit breakers respond to overcurrent conditions Five main curve types (B, C, D, K, Z) serve different applications—from sensitive electronics to heavy industrial motors Thermal-magnetic mechanisms combine slow overload protection with instantaneous short-circuit interruption Proper curve selection eliminates nuisance tripping while maintaining robust protection
